Responsibilities

The Associate Release Manager is a professional who will support first-party submissions and releases for major platforms. They support the submissions team in the setup of bundles, promotions, and events, ensuring the timely delivery of all necessary assets. Responsibilities will include preparing and submitting builds, downloadable content, and metadata to first parties and proactively escalating any issues arising during approval and obtaining guidance in addressing them.

Additionally, will support configuring and releasing products and updates, executing quality control checks, and providing technical guidance and platform support to development teams. They understand and support submission activities and may participate in product development meetings. They have mastered the fundamental submission process, collaborating with stakeholders to meet objectives.
